logo
publist
写文章

简介

该用户还未填写简介

擅长的技术栈

可提供的服务

暂无可提供的服务

告别 LLM 输出的不确定性:深度解析 TypeChat 如何重塑 AI 工程化开发

TypeChat是微软开源的一个库,通过TypeScript类型定义强制大模型返回结构化数据。它采用三步工作流程:定义Schema、构建Prompt、校验与修复,解决了AI输出不可控的问题。核心技术优势包括跨模型一致性、将意图转化为函数调用序列、以及提升开发体验。相比模型原生结构化输出,TypeChat更灵活且具备自动修复能力,特别适合TypeScript生态和复杂AI Agent开发。TypeC

#人工智能
修复LogicFlow拖拽创建节点时,报 Cannot read properties of undefined (reading ‘model‘) 错误的问题

查了一下,是因为拖拽的dom元素上加了 draggable="true" 属性造成的,把这个属性去掉后就不报错了。

#前端
如何去掉antd vue中的css-dev-only-do-not-override类

【代码】如何去掉antd vue中的css-dev-only-do-not-override类。

文章图片
#vue.js#css#前端
VSCode 第二侧边栏(Secondary Side Bar) 的妙用

一直觉得 Secondary Side Bar 好像用处不大,直到有一天试着把左侧文件目录下方的 OUTLINE 面板拖了进去。啪地一下,Secondary Side Bar 的作用就体现出来了。聚焦到 Secondary Side Bar 的命令是 View: Focus into Secondary Side Bar。开关 Secondary Side Bar 的快捷键是 Ctrl + Alt

文章图片
解决diagram-nginx启动报nginx: [emerg] CreateDirectory() “diagram-nginx/temp/client_body_temp“ failed错误的问题

win11下启动diagram-nginx,报nginx: [emerg] CreateDirectory() "diagram-nginx/temp/client_body_temp" failed (3: The system cannot find the path specified)错误。在 nginx.exe 同目录下新建 temp 文件夹 就可以启动了。

文章图片
#nginx#java#前端
如何在ubuntu下用pip安装aider,解决各种报错问题

摘要:在Ubuntu系统安装aider时遇到报错,通过以下步骤解决:1) 安装python3-pip和python3.12-venv;2) 创建虚拟环境myenv并激活;3) 配置清华pip镜像源;4) 安装aider-install时需额外指定UV_INDEX_URL为清华源。关键点:新版本Ubuntu需使用python3命令,且必须通过虚拟环境安装,同时注意uv工具与pip使用不同的下载源配置

文章图片
#ubuntu#pip#linux
2024年值得关注的十大TS项目

再过几天,2023年就要结束了,我们即将迎来2024年。2023年是人工智能技术快速发展的一年,人工智能应用激增。人工智能技术的飞速发展给我们的生活和工作带来了巨大的变化,同时也带来了相当大的挑战。对我们来说,不断拥抱变化和提升我们的技能是在经济“寒冬”中生存的必要条件。接下来,我将与大家分享2024年十大值得关注的TS项目,希望对大家有所帮助。

文章图片
#typescript#人工智能
深入了解TypeChat

当前的大语言模型浪潮默认使用会话式自然语言进行交流。解析自然语言是一项极其困难的任务,无论您如何用“以项目列表的形式响应”之类的规则来给予提示。自然语言可能有结构,但典型的软件很难从原始文本中重建它。因此我们发布了TypeChat,一个旨在回答这些问题的实验性库。它使用代码库中的类型定义来检索类型安全的结构化AI响应。

文章图片
#ubuntu#linux#运维
如何去掉antd vue中的css-dev-only-do-not-override类

【代码】如何去掉antd vue中的css-dev-only-do-not-override类。

文章图片
#vue.js#css#前端
    共 36 条
  • 1
  • 2
  • 3
  • 4
  • 请选择